Definitions

(noun) a warning to take action concerning something that was overlooked or neglected. Synonyms: wake-up call. Example: "The bombing was a wake-up call to strengthen domestic security."

(noun) a telephone call that you request be made a specific time in order to wake you up at that time (especially in hotels). Synonyms: wake-up call. Example: "She left a wake-up call for 7 a.m.."
